Diet percent Food I Food II Food III Prey stage Item Name Comments
19.78 % zoobenthos benth. crust. amphipods juv./adults Gammarid amphipods Corophium spp. and Grandidierella spp.
5.00 % plants other plants benthic algae/weeds n.a./others plant material
28.17 % zoobenthos mollusks bivalves juv./adults Arthitica semen 20.9% Arthitica semen; 4% large bivalves; 3.3% small gastropods (Tatea spp.).
5.89 % nekton finfish bony fish juv./adults Favonigobius lateralis
5.49 % zoobenthos benth. crust. crabs juv./adults Decapod 4.2% small decapods (Penaeus latisulcatus); Decapod shell fragments (Postunus pelagicus and Ovalipes australiensis).
3.10 % detritus detritus debris n.a./others calcareous material
6.79 % zoobenthos benth. crust. n.a./other benth. crustaceans juv./adults Tanais dulongii
0.50 % zoobenthos echinoderms n.a./other echinoderms juv./adults echinoderms
25.07 % zoobenthos worms polychaetes juv./adults polychaetes Ceratonereis aequisetis
0.20 % nekton cephalopods squids/cuttlefish juv./adults sephalopods
